rural water sustainability fund; appropriation
HB 2776 creates a $500,000 state fund to provide grants to rural watershed groups for operational costs like staff training, software, salaries, and event hosting. It prioritizes groups in high-risk groundwater areas with clear water conservation goals. The Department of Water Resources will administer the fund, using up to 15% of funds for operations, and must report annually to state leaders starting in 2026. The bill directly supports local rural organizations working on water sustainability without requiring new taxes or regulations.
